At CES 2026, keyboard technology evolved in a clear new direction: magnetic sensing technologies are reshaping how we think about keyboard performance. Contactless sensing methods — especially Hall effect magnetic switches — now define responsiveness, precision, and customizability in modern keyboards.

Hall effect designs detect keypresses via magnetic fields rather than physical contacts. This eliminates wear, greatly reduces debounce delay, and enables ultra-fast response characteristics. Emerging technologies like TMR (Tunnel Magnetoresistance) promise even tighter sensor precision and energy efficiency — signaling the next stage of performance keyboards in 2026 and beyond.

CES 2026 Keyboard Tech Highlights

CES 2026 emphasized key performance pillars for modern keyboards:

  • Magnetic sensing and Hall effect switches: contactless key detection for low latency and high precision.
  • Ultra-high polling rates: >8 kHz polling delivers faster communication between keyboard and system.
  • Rapid Trigger / Snap Tap trigger mechanisms: faster reset for competitive keypress repeatability.
  • Precision actuation control: fine-tuned travel points for both gaming and typing use cases.

Q&A: Hall Effect, TMR, and Gamakay’s 2026 Keyboard Roadmap

Q: What does an 8K polling rate actually do in real-world use?

A: An 8,000 Hz polling rate means the keyboard communicates with your PC every 0.125 ms. In fast-paced games, this reduces input latency and improves responsiveness. While the difference may be subtle for casual use, competitive players and high-refresh-rate setups benefit the most.

Q: What is TMR technology, and how is it different from the Hall Effect?

A: TMR (Tunnel Magnetoresistance) is a newer magnetic sensing technology that offers higher sensitivity and lower power consumption compared to traditional Hall Effect sensors. While both are contactless and highly precise, TMR is seen as the next evolution — especially for high-performance wireless keyboards.
